Processor Specs
| Intel Core i5-5200U | Processor | AMD Phenom II X4 810 |
| 2200 MHz | Frequency | 2600 MHz |
| 2700 MHz | Maximum Frequency | |
| 2 | Cores | 4 |
| 4 | Threads | 4 |
| 15 W | TDP | 95 W |
| Intel HD Graphics 5500 | GPU | |
| Broadwell | Codename | Deneb |
| FCBGA1168 | Package | Socket AM3 (938) |
